X12 856 Advance Shipment Notice

X12 Release 2003

This standard provides the standardized format and establishes the data contents of a ship notice/manifest transaction set within the context of an electronic data interchange (EDI) environment. A ship notice/manifest lists the contents of a shipment of goods as well as additional information relating to the shipment, such as order information, product description, physical characteristics, type of packaging, marking, carrier information, and configuration of goods within the transportation equipment. The transaction set enables the sender to describe the contents and configuration of a shipment in various levels of detail and provides an ordered flexibility to convey information.

The sender of this transaction is the organization responsible for detailing and communicating the contents of a shipment, or shipments, to one or more receivers of the transaction set. The receiver of this transaction set can be any organization having an interest in the contents of a shipment or information about the contents of a shipment.

BSN
3
Heading > BSN

Beginning Segment for Ship Notice

RequiredMax use 1

To transmit identifying numbers, dates and other basic data relating to the transaction set

Example
BSN-01
353
Transaction Set Purpose Code
Required
Identifier (ID)

Code identifying purpose of transaction set.

00
Original
BSN-02
396
Shipment Identification
Required
String (AN)
Min 2Max 30

A unique control number assigned by the original shipper to identify a specific shipment.

Usage notes

Shipment identification. Unique supplier assigned number that should not be repeated within 1 year. BOL number may be used. This Shipment ID number must match the REF02 Segment on the 810 (Invoice) if doing direct invoicing to TMS.

BSN-03
373
Date
Required
Date (DT)
YYMMDD format

Date (YYMMDD).

  • BSN03 is the date the shipment transaction set is created.
BSN-04
337
Time
Required
Time (TM)
HHMM format

Time expressed in 24-hour clock time (HHMM) (Time range: 0000 though 2359).

  • BSN04 is the time the shipment transaction set is created.

EDI Samples

Sample 1

ST*856*000086572~
BSN*00*000000000000014*020430*1239~
DTM*011*020430*1025~
HL*1**S*1~
MEA*PD*G*14500*LB~
MEA*PD*N*2000*LB~
TD1*BOX90*80~
TD5*B*2*RDWY*LT~
REF*BM*0000000029~
N1*ST**92*KY~
HL*2*1*O*1~
PRF*TS200001~
REF*MH*00130034~
N1*SU**92*0219X~
HL*3*2*I*0~
LIN**BP*861500W020*VN*0002*CA*21900001~
SN1**10*PC~
HL*4*2*I*0~
LIN**BP*861000W030*VN*0003*CA*21900002~
SN1**10*PC~
HL*5*2*I*0~
LIN**BP*861600W090*VN*0004*CA*21900003~
SN1**10*PC~
HL*6*2*I*0~
LIN**BP*86280AC043*VN*0005*CA*21900004~
SN1**10*PC~
HL*7*2*I*0~
LIN**BP*861600W240*VN*0006*CA*21900005~
SN1**10*PC~
HL*8*2*I*0~
LIN**BP*862800W070*VN*0001*CA*21900006~
SN1**10*PC~
HL*9*1*O*1~
PRF*TS200004~
REF*MH*00130034~
N1*SU**92*0219X~
HL*10*9*I*0~
LIN**BP*861500W020*VN*0002*CA*21900007~
SN1**10*PC~
CTT*10~
SE*41*000086572~
